Critical Cleaning Services for Different Types of Businesses

Grasping the specific cleaning necessities of various businesses is crucial for maintaining a professional environment. Various sectors demand personalized cleaning services to handle specific challenges. For instance, healthcare facilities demand rigorous disinfection to avoid infections, requiring specialized techniques and products. In contrast, offices gain from regular dusting, vacuuming, and waste disposal to develop a inviting atmosphere for employees and clients.

Retail locations typically demand deep cleaning of carpets and windows to elevate customer experience. Educational institutions need consistent cleaning to ensure a safe learning environment, emphasizing high-touch surfaces to limit germ spread. Industrial facilities typically require heavy-duty cleaning to handle equipment and warehouse cleanliness, frequently involving specialized machinery.

Routine Daily Cleaning

Building effective daily cleaning routines is essential for any commercial space, as a orderly workspace not only enhances productivity but also creates a welcoming environment for team members and clients. Regularly scheduled cleaning tasks should include disinfecting surfaces, emptying trash bins, and sterilizing high-touch areas such as door handles and light switches. Dusting desks, shelves, and electronic equipment aids in preserving air quality and reducing allergens. Additionally, vacuuming or sweeping floors maintains a clean and safe walking environment. Inspiring employees to contribute by keeping their personal spaces organized cultivates a collective sense of responsibility. By establishing these daily routines, businesses can cultivate a culture of cleanliness that supports overall health and well-being in the workplace.

Expense Factors for Professional Cleaning

When evaluating commercial cleaning costs, numerous key factors influence pricing. The frequency of service plays a major role in pricing, as more regular cleanings can result in bulk discounts. Moreover, the size and complexity of the space being cleaned also affect the overall cost, with larger or more intricate environments needing more resources and time.

Service Frequency Effects

Whereas the frequency of commercial cleaning services can substantially affect overall costs, it also plays a crucial role in maintaining a hygienic and productive work environment. Typically, businesses can opt for daily, weekly, or monthly cleaning schedules, each affecting expenses differently. More frequent services usually lead to higher costs but can considerably reduce the accumulation of dirt, allergens, and germs, fostering a cleaner atmosphere. Conversely, less frequent cleaning may lower immediate expenses but can result in higher long-term costs due to potential health issues or deterioration of workplace conditions. Ultimately, the chosen frequency should align with both budget constraints and the desired level of cleanliness, ensuring a safe and efficient workspace for employees and visitors alike.

Scale and Complexity Variables

The size and complexity of a commercial space considerably influence the cost of cleaning services. Bigger spaces, including storage facilities or multiple-floor commercial structures, generally need more time and resources to clean, leading to higher expenses. Sophistication likewise performs an essential part; spaces with intricate layouts, numerous rooms, or specialized areas like laboratories necessitate customized maintenance strategies, further raising costs. Moreover, the type of surfaces and materials present can affect pricing, as certain materials may require specific cleaning techniques or products. Businesses should assess these factors when budgeting for cleaning services, as understanding the relationship between size, complexity, and cost will help them make educated determinations and secure a tidier, more hygienic work environment.

What Requirements Should I Look for When Choosing a Cleaning Service?

When choosing a cleaning service, one should prioritize qualifications such as certifications, industry-specific experience, trained staff, insurance coverage, and a established record of compliance with safety and health regulations.
